Question I'm a new Heroscape player, what should I get?

Alright, so several weeks ago, my friend introduced me to Heroscape, and I really liked it, so I got the Swarm of the Marro master set. Later I got two expansion sets: Soldiers and Wolves and Minutemen and Wolves. 3 days ago I ordered Rise of the Valkyrie.

What expansion sets should I get next?

Re: I'm a new Heroscape player, what should I get?

Raknar's Vision (Heroes of Lindesfarme): it has Major Q9 and Nilfheim, two very competitive figures.

Re: I'm a new Heroscape player, what should I get?

Quote:
Originally Posted by Devil's Advocate View Post
I think Orms Return is 1 of the last to get. The pieces are really substandard when compared to the other 2 Large Hero Expansions
Su-bak-na, charos, brunak, DW8k? Really? I can see why you would think that, but in my opinion its definetely Raknar's then Orm's then whatever the last one is with sujoah and zelrig.

Now, if you mean last to get of all the large expansions thats one thing, but of all the expansions out there only a few are even available at this point. IMO Charos, Su-Bak-Na and Brunak are just awesome to have.
